#1db36e hex color
In a RGB color space, hex #1db36e is composed of 11.4% red, 70.2% green and 43.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 83.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 38.5% yellow and 29.8% black. It has a hue angle of 152.4 degrees, a saturation of 72.1% and a lightness of 40.8%. #1db36e color hex could be obtained by blending #3affdc with #006700. Closest websafe color is: #33cc66.

● #1db36e color description : Strong cyan - lime green.
The hexadecimal color #1db36e has RGB values of R:29, G:179, B:110 and CMYK values of C:0.84, M:0, Y:0.39, K:0.3. Its decimal value is 1946478.
